Andrew Surman's forced withdrawal from the Bournemouth squad ahead of their clash with Tottenham Hotspur brought to an end quite the remarkable record.
Midfielder Surman had not only played in each of the Cherries' previous 86 games prior to the Spurs showdown, but had also played every single minute.
Amassing an incredible 7,740 minutes, before the addition of any added time, Surman saw his run brought to an end by illness as he was preparing to face visiting Tottenham at the Vitality Stadium.


Surman had been battling with illness in the week leading up to the encounter, and was replaced at the last minute by team-mate Dan Gosling.
